- Sign-Up Bonuses: Look for credit cards offering substantial sign-up bonuses. Many cards offer bonuses worth hundreds of dollars after you spend a certain amount in the first few months. Make sure the spending requirement is achievable for you without overspending.
- Cash Back Rewards: Use a credit card that offers cash back on all purchases. Even a small percentage like 1% or 2% can add up over time, especially if you put all your regular expenses on the card (and pay it off in full each month!).
- Rewards Redemption: Redeem your rewards for cash or gift cards that you can use towards your PS5 purchase. Some credit cards even allow you to redeem points directly for merchandise.
- 0% APR Offers: Keep an eye out for credit cards offering 0% introductory APR on purchases. This can give you a period of time to pay off your PS5 without incurring any interest charges. But be warned: make sure you pay it off before the 0% period ends, or you'll be hit with a potentially high interest rate.
- Interest Rates: Retail financing often comes with high interest rates. Before signing up, carefully review the terms and conditions and calculate the total cost of the PS5, including interest. You might find that you're paying significantly more than the retail price.
- Deferred Interest: Be wary of deferred interest offers. These deals often promise no interest if you pay off the balance within a certain period. However, if you fail to do so, you'll be charged interest retroactively from the date of purchase. This can be a nasty surprise!
- Credit Score Impact: Applying for retail financing can impact your credit score, especially if the retailer performs a hard credit check. Too many credit inquiries in a short period of time can lower your score.
- Alternatives: Before opting for retail financing, explore other options like a personal loan from your bank or credit union. You might be able to secure a lower interest rate and more favorable terms.
- Shop Around: Don't settle for the first loan offer you receive. Shop around and compare interest rates, fees, and repayment terms from different banks, credit unions, and online lenders.
- Credit Score Matters: Your credit score will significantly impact the interest rate you qualify for. The better your credit score, the lower the interest rate you're likely to receive. Check your credit score beforehand and take steps to improve it if necessary.
- Loan Terms: Consider the loan term carefully. A shorter term means higher monthly payments but less interest paid overall. A longer term means lower monthly payments but more interest paid over the life of the loan.
- Fixed vs. Variable Rates: Choose a fixed-rate loan for predictable monthly payments. Variable-rate loans may start with lower rates, but they can fluctuate over time, making it difficult to budget.
